What kind of company is Getinge?

Getinge is a global medical technology company that develops and manufactures equipment and systems for healthcare facilities, including surgical tables, sterilization equipment, and patient monitoring devices. Job Overview
Provide high-quality, customer-focused troubleshooting, repair, maintenance, and technical support services at customer facilities. This role is responsible for servicing complex mechanical, hydraulic, electronic, pneumatic, and plumbing systems while following manufacturer specifications, company procedures, and regulatory requirements. The Field Service Technician plays a critical role in ensuring customer satisfaction, equipment reliability, and service excellence.
Key Responsibilities
  • Provide on-site and remote troubleshooting, repair, and technical support to customers within the assigned service territory.
  • Perform preventive maintenance and scheduled service activities using established procedures, appropriate tools, test equipment, and replacement parts.
  • Diagnose, troubleshoot, and repair complex mechanical, electronic, hydraulic, pneumatic, and plumbing systems.
  • Support sales initiatives by assisting with product demonstrations, in-services, customer meetings, and identifying sales opportunities.
  • Contribute to customer retention efforts by delivering exceptional service and supporting maintenance contract renewals.
  • Ensure all work is performed in compliance with company policies, customer requirements, and applicable health, safety, and regulatory standards.
  • Build and maintain strong, collaborative relationships with customers and internal teams.
  • Serve as a technical mentor and field training resource for Maintenance Technicians.
  • Maintain technical proficiency through ongoing training and effective use of product information, technical documentation, and service resources.
  • Accurately complete and submit service reports, documentation, and other required records within established deadlines.
  • Meet or exceed key performance indicators (KPIs) established for the position, service region, or division.
  • Manage service inventory and business expenses in accordance with company guidelines.
  • Deliver services consistent with published warranty policies, maintenance agreements, and service contract obligations.
  • Successfully complete all required training, certifications, and compliance programs.
  • Perform other duties and responsibilities as assigned.

About us
With a firm belief that every person and community should have access to the best possible care, Getinge provides hospitals and life science institutions with products and solutions aiming to improve clinical results and optimize workflows. The offering includes products and solutions for intensive care, cardiovascular procedures, operating rooms, sterile reprocessing and life science. Getinge employs over 12,000 people worldwide and the products are sold in more than 135 countries.
